Below-median income with few delivery areas (1): read cost-of-living from the primary ZIP. Household income $68,321 and poverty 10.4% concentrate in 85363.

Owner-occupancy is comparatively low (64.1%) for this income tier, rent $1,157 may matter more than the home-value average.

Within Arizona, Skull Valley is the closest lower-income city and Oracle the closest higher-income city by average ZIP household income. Their 1 and 1 ZIP footprints are the immediate statewide comparison set for Youngtown.

Citywide ZBP: 96 establishments, 1,004 employees , annual payroll $44,611k (~16 establishments per 1,000 residents) across 1 of 1 ZIPs. Peak business ZIP 85363 (96 units) ; leading NAICS Other services (except public administration) (18) · also Retail trade · Health care and social assistance .

Every one of the 12 cities sharing Maricopa County reports a higher average ZIP median income than Youngtown, Phoenix, Mesa and Glendale among them. That gap is the county's income spread, not a measure of the housing or commute picture below. Gilbert marks the far end of that range at $126,149, 85% above Youngtown.
